What is a WordPress Landing Page and Why Do You Need One?
Alright, first things first: What exactly is a WordPress landing page? Think of it as a standalone web page specifically designed for a single purpose, like promoting a product, capturing email sign-ups, or driving sales. Unlike your regular website pages, a landing page focuses on one clear call to action (CTA), making it easier for visitors to understand what you want them to do. Themes
Your WordPress theme is the foundation of your website's design. While you could use a general-purpose theme, it's often more efficient to choose a theme specifically designed for landing pages. These themes usually come with pre-built templates and features that are perfect for creating high-converting pages. Some popular landing page themes include:
Plugins
Plugins are the workhorses of WordPress, adding extra functionality to your site. For landing pages, you'll need a good page builder plugin, and you might also want plugins for things like email opt-ins, contact forms, and analytics. Here are a few must-have plugins:

Step 1: Install and Activate Your Theme and Plugins
First, install and activate your chosen theme. Then, install and activate the necessary plugins, including your page builder, email opt-in plugin, and any other plugins you need.
To install a plugin, go to your WordPress dashboard, click on “Plugins” > “Add New.” Search for the plugin you want, and click “Install Now” then “Activate.”
